Detailed job description and main responsibilities
Assist patients in meeting their hygiene needs and carry out all aspects of personal care and grooming (to include emptying catheter bags). • Provision of patients toileting needs, ensuring privacy and dignity is maintained. • Support of patients in managing incontinence. • Measures patients fluid intake and output using fluid balance charts and reports information to Registered nurse • Preparation and serving of patient’s meals, drinks and snacks. Assisting / feeding patients as necessary. • Assist patients in completing menu forms and liaise with the Catering Department with regard to the number of meals needed. • Reports patients dietary intake as indicated in the patients plan of care • Carry out any movement and handling within the safe practice guidelines from mandatory training and in relation to the patient’s manual handling plan. • Enable patients to maintain/improve their mobility by use of exercise and mobility appliances as directed by individual care plans. • Assist in the prevention of pressure sore development as directed by the Registered nurse in conjunction with the patient’s plan of care. • Obtaining specimens from patients for ward or laboratory testing. • Escorting patients to clinical departments within the hospital • Assist Registered Nurse in performing last offices. • General observations of patients, reporting anything untoward to Registered
